Queries Regarding Retainers

I have the following queries regarding retainers:

1. What are the benefits a company enjoys if they hire retainers/professionals?
2. What are the statutory benefits that need to be given to retainers?
3. Do we need to have a license to hire retainers?
4. Are labor laws applicable to them?
5. Is TDS deduction mandatory if the professional fee does not fall under the tax slab?
6. Are they eligible for gratuity/annual increment in professional fee/do they need to serve a notice period while resigning?
7. Can we take a security amount (for a fixed period) from them while hiring them?

Any additional relevant information apart from the above will be highly appreciated.

In my opinion, it all depends upon the nature of the job on which a person is being engaged, whether as a retainer or a consultant, as well as the period for which such a person is engaged. Furthermore, a significant factor is the age of the person being engaged and whether they are operating within a legal firm or as a single-handed professional.

Security Considerations

Regarding the issue of security from him, it hinges on the type of work to be handled by him, particularly if it involves financial transactions, etc.
